La Gazzetta dello Sport

Pep down to the wire: If he says no, Serie A wants Conte

Guardiola is said to have asked for €20m a year; Malagò takes time. Pirlo and Maldini in the race.

Spalletti’s fury: slow market, outburst with the players: ‘I stay, you don’t.’

Crazy Premier: 1.5 billion spent in 38 days

Inter and Milan change: from Diouf to Jashari, all the changes of Chivu and Amorim

World Cup breakthrough: four-man defence trending again in Italy.

Trump’s latest: ‘I’ll candidate Infantino as Onu’s secretary.’

Corriere dello Sport

More Kessié, more Juve

Not just the new No.9: Pushing for Kolo Muani, Pellegrino in hand, working on midfield.

Franck’s temptation: it’s possible. And Massara looks for André.

The ex-Milan midfielder makes assessments after leaving Al-Ahli. The obstacle is his salary. The Brazilian midfielder of Corinthians is appreciated. Lyon and Lens want Openda. David is a case: he has no offers.

Napoli market: DeLa’s strategy

Napoli director’s press conference awaited. Yesterday, Allegri lost 3-1 in the first season friendly against Arezzo. Politano on target. The defence suffers; absences weigh.

Oulai bewitches the Viola

Gudmundsson decides the friendly against Gubbio from the spot (1-0). The midfielder, ex-Trabzonspor, plays for 15 and shines next to Fagioli.

A Premier League-style Inter is born

Double negotiation with Tottenham for Spence and Romero. Jones remains in the first row. 16 goals against Aese yesterday. Esposito scores five.

Roma call Nusa’s agent

D’Amico wants the Norwegian jewel. Leipzig ask for 55m. Koné outgoing. Manchester United and Al-Ahli are chasing him.

Malagò shows his cards

Today he’ll present his plan to Lega Serie A with Maldini and Leonardo

Bologna, Castro takes the keys

Tuttosport

Pep, Serie A takes to the field

The ‘Marotta proposal’ on the table: an immediate incentive to the FIGC, not just tied to the coach. In the meantime, work is ongoing to convince Guardiola. The FIGC President: ‘I don’t think it’s the day of the announcement.’ Mancin: ‘There have been no contacts to return.’

Massara and Carnevali must fix others’ mistakes

Juve’s 171m burden

The Bianconeri’s combined gross salary is the highest in Serie A. Douglas Luiz, Koopmeiners and Arthur cost as much as Lautaro. Why the new directors are struggling to sell. The paradox: Lyon want Openda, but he can’t leave because he’s the only centre-forward for Spalletti. The opportunity: Mastrantuono on loan.

Exclusive: All the Rocchi and Inter wiretaps

‘Never Colombo? You take him’

The complete transcription of many embarrassing dialogues after the criminal case was dismissed. It will be examined by sporting justice: ‘I must send Sozza to them.’

Petrachi has seen Toro’s shortcomings

Defeat and injuries: Napoli, little Allegri

Beyond the 3-1 loss, Lucca concerns. Vergara shines, earning a penalty missed by Politano (who then scored).

Trump’s latest: Infantino for ONU!
